At our regular meeting on Tuesday, September 27th, the Rocky River Democratic Club endorsed the Rocky River School District’s Levy that will be on the ballot for voting in the General Election this upcoming November.

This levy is vital to maintaining high-quality academics, school safety, and activities and athletics programs for all students. It will also support current staffing levels to maintain class sizes, allow the district to follow refresh plans for instructional materials (e.g. textbooks, ChromeBooks), and maintain and repair district equipment.

At our last meeting, Hannah Servedio from Pro-Choice Ohio gave us a great presentation on the work that Pro-Choice Ohio is doing and the messaging that they are getting out the population of Ohio in educating everyone that abortion is an issue for everyone to rally around. As she mentioned, they hold monthly training sessions called Ramp Up for Repro that engage and educate participants in how to address and advocate for reproductive rights issues. Whether you are new to repro work, or have been volunteering for a long time, this training is a great if way to get more information and deepen your commitment. Their monthly 90-minute Ramp Up for Repro trainings will further acquaint you with political advocacy tactics, repro lingo, and help you find your niche in the movement. Every month, they dive into movement ecology, abortion messaging, the current landscape of abortion access, and provide concrete steps for you to take action! It’s not too early to think about voting in November!

Voter Registration deadline: October 11, 2022
In Cuyahoga County, register to vote or to confirm or update your registration HERE.
If you or someone you know has moved, and to check or update your voter registration conveniently online, CLICK HERE.

Ballot information:
vote411.org
jvc.ohio.gov (info on judicial candidates)

Early In-Person Voting:
Cuyahoga County Board of Elections
2925 Euclid Ave, Cleveland 44115

  • Weekdays* October 12-28: 8:00 am-5:00 pm
  • Saturday, October 29: 8:00 am-4:00 pm
  • Weekdays* October 31-November 4: 8:00 am-7:00 pm
  • Saturday, November 5: 8:00 am-4:00 pm
  • Sunday, November 6: 1:00-5:00 pm
  • Monday, November 7: 8:00 am-2:00 pm

*Weekdays are denoted as Monday through Friday

Vote-by-Mail:

  • Request or print a Vote-by-Mail application (online HERE) contact the Board of Elections at 216-443-8683.
  • Complete the application and mail to the Cuyahoga County Board of Elections by noon on November 5 (P.O. Box 89448 Cleveland, OH 44101)
  • When you receive your ballot, complete, seal, and return by mail (postmarked on or before November 7), or deliver it in person to the Board of Elections by 7:30 pm on November 8 (use the secure drop-box in the Board of Elections parking lot behind the building at 2925 Euclid Ave, Cleveland 44115).
  • Track your ballot HERE

On Election Day, November 8:

  • Polls are open 6:30 am- 7:30 pm.
  • Valid ID required

To find your voter information, your polling location, or see a sample ballot, CLICK HERE

If you have any questions about voting, please call the Cuyahoga County Board of Elections at: 216-443-8683.
